Programmer Analyst I, Registrar's Office (Enterprise Developer I)

The University of Idaho is seeking a Programmer Analyst I for the Registrar's Office. This position involves providing complex programming, design, and analysis work to support the academic community and develop enterprise system applications.

Responsibilities

Perform basic software design and development
Analyze and evaluate software for basic systems
Formulate logic for basic systems
Prepare basic specifications and perform coding
Develop, execute and implement plans and tests
Prepare documentation, follow specifications and report progress
Other duties as assigned
